Why Choosing the Right Mold Remediation Company Matters
Mold is more than a nuisance—it’s a threat.
- Health risks: Mold exposure can trigger allergies, asthma, and respiratory problems. In Philadelphia, where rowhomes and multi-family buildings often share walls and ventilation, this risk is amplified.
- Property damage: Mold weakens wood, drywall, and other materials, compromising the structural integrity of a property.
- Rapid growth: Mold spreads quickly, especially in Philadelphia’s humid summers and damp basements. According to the ANSI/IICRC S520 Standard for Professional Mold Remediation, immediate and proper containment is essential to prevent spores from spreading.

Proper Containment and Safety Protocols
Mold remediation isn’t just cleaning—it’s a controlled process. A professional company should:
- Set up containment barriers to stop spores from spreading.
- Use negative air pressure and HEPA filtration to protect unaffected areas.
- Wear proper protective equipment to safeguard both workers and occupants.

Advanced Detection and Remediation Technology
A trusted company should use tools that go beyond the visible mold:
- Moisture meters and thermal imaging to find hidden water sources.
- Air quality testing to determine spore levels.
- HEPA vacuums and antimicrobial cleaning to remove and clean affected areas.
